Nonpolar substances do not dissolve in water because water is a polar molecule. Therefore, nonpolar substances do not readily get wet in water and tend to form beads on the surface instead. This is due to the difference in polarity between water and nonpolar substances.

What is the major force that drives nonpolar substances out of aqueous solution?

The major force that drives nonpolar substances out of aqueous solution is the hydrophobic effect. Nonpolar substances are repelled by water molecules due to water's polar nature. This leads to the aggregation of nonpolar molecules to minimize their contact with water molecules, resulting in their separation from the aqueous solution.

How does water interact with non polar substances?

Water does not interact well with nonpolar substances because they do not have large enough dipoles to cause water to interact with them and not other water molecules. Water is said to squeeze nonpolar molecules together because of the hydrophobic effect it of nonpolar compounds.

Why non polar bonds do not like water?

Actually, water, by hydrogen bonding with itself and not the nonpolar substances excludes the nonpolar substances from hydrogen bonding and turns them into associations with each other. Natural water can hydrogen bond with many polar and charged substances.
